Modern Point of Sale (POS) systems revolutionize the payment process, offering a range of capabilities to enhance efficiency and customer experience. Such systems integrate with various payment gateways, allowing businesses to process a broad array of payment methods, including credit cards, debit cards, mobile wallets, and even digital assets. This minimizes the need for separate terminals, expediting transactions and accelerating checkout times.
Moreover, modern POS systems often possess advanced features such as inventory management, customer relationship management (CRM), and sales analytics, providing businesses with valuable insights to improve their operations.

Unveiling the Mystery of Credit Card Processing Fees: How to Ensure Smooth Transactions
When conducting business online or in-person, accepting credit cards is essential for growth and convenience. However, understanding transaction processing charges is crucial for maintaining profitability. These fees are a percentage of each transaction plus a fixed amount, charged by payment processors to facilitate secure and reliable credit card payments. Numerous factors influence these costs, including the type of business, sales figures, and the chosen processor.
- Review your merchant category to determine typical processing fees.
- Discuss with processors for favorable terms.
- Implement strategies to minimize payment costs, such as offering discounts for cash payments or implementing a minimum purchase amount.
By carefully considering these factors, you can optimize your processing fees and ensure smooth, seamless transactions for both your business and your customers.
Retail's evolution : Integrated POS and Mobile Payment Options
In the evolving landscape of retailing, retailers are constantly implementing new ways to optimize the customer experience. One key trend shaping the future of retail is the integration of integrated point-of-sale (POS) systems and mobile payment solutions. This combination allows retailers to provide a seamless and efficient checkout process, driving customer loyalty.
A key feature of integrated POS and mobile payment methods is their ability to support contactless payments. This has become increasingly important in the post-pandemic environment, as consumers prioritize health. Mobile payment technologies like Apple Pay and Google Pay offer a secure and frictionless checkout experience, reducing wait times and improving overall customer satisfaction.
Furthermore, integrated POS systems allow retailers to collect valuable customer data. This information can be used to customize the shopping experience, present targeted promotions, and secure a deeper insight of customer preferences. By leveraging this data, retailers can cultivate customer relationships and increase repeat business.
